  • Report the following sentences:

    1. What have you found, Sally? — He asked Sally what she had found.
    2. Have you dropped anything, sir? — He asked the man if he had dropped something.
    3. How much does it cost to travel the first class? — She asked how much it cost to travel the first class.
    4. Mary and Tom will get married soon. — He told that Mary and Tom would get married soon.
    5. I must introduce you to my husband. — She told that she had to introduce me to her husband.
    6. I can\'t explain it myself, I\'m afraid, sir. — She was afraid that she couldn’t explain it herself.
    7. You ought to be more careful with your money. — He tells I ought to be more careful with my money.
    8. What are you laughing at, Mabel? — She asked Mabel what he was laughing at.
    9. You\'d better take a taxi, Sarah. — He told Sarah to take a taxi.
    10. Let\'s stay at home tonight, Sybil. — He offered Sybil to stay at home that night.
    11. Don\'t walk very far into the woods. — His father told not to walk very far into the woods.
    12. It\'s a fine day, why not go for a walk, Jack. — He told Jack that it was a fine day and asked why he didn’t go for a walk.
